P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To restrict torque change by setting a fixed part corresponding to the relative positional relation between a rotor and an electrode when forming a stator core for a rotary electric machine by arranging a plurality of core plates in layers and fixing them.SOLUTION: In the relation among the number of lamination rotated states, which is a value obtained by dividing 360 degrees by a lamination rotated angle &thetas;s by which a core plate is rotated in a circumferential direction every predetermined number of layers arranged one above the other, the number of electrodes, which is the number of electrodes M of a rotor, and the number of fixed parts, which is the number of fixed parts 5, the number of fixed parts is an integral multiple of the number of lamination rotated states, and also the common divisor of the number of fixed parts and the number of electrodes is at least only "1" or only "1" and "2". |
